There are two major types of business models that entrepreneurs use to make money blogging. The first and most common way to turn a blog into a profit making machine is to sell advertising to different companies and brands who want to reach that blog’s readers. The second kind of money making blog is one that helps a single brand improve its image by making positive associations between the blog and the product in the mind of consumers. Both kinds of blogs can make a lot of money, especially if the creator has a keen mind for marketing. If you are blogging with the goal of selling advertising, there are two basic ways that you can go about recruiting sponsors who want to place ads on your site; you can let someone else do all of the legwork, or you can do the work yourself and keep all of the revenue. Within the first group, many people make money blogging by selling space through Google’s AdSense program. The advantages of this program are numerous, as it requires very small effort on the part of the blogger or webmaster to start raking in profits. But, most people learn that they make less money through this method than they had hoped that their blog would earn. Selling advertising directly to companies who want to place banner ads or sponsored links on your blog can take quite a bit of time, but it is often honestly lucrative. If you have a lot of contacts in industries that are related to the topic of your blog, you may want to try to go this route. People who have a strong background in sales and are experienced at pitching proposals can make quite a bit of money by renting blog space to interested companies. The most serious problem with this model is that you often have to build quite a sizable readership before you can attract advertisers, which can mean that you have to do several months of work before you start to make money blogging. As blogging becomes a more and more lucrative business, a lot of established companies are considering how they can get into the action. One way that companies are capitalizing on the blog movement is by having blogs that provide a kind of friendly face for their corporation. Often, a company will use an established blogger to make a weblog designed specifically to appeal to that company’s customers and to make positive associations with the brand in consumers’ minds. More than one writer who never even dreamed that he or she could make money blogging has been approached by a company and offered quite a pretty penny for this kind of gig. Make Money Blogs: Consider The Following First!

Everyday aspiring Internet Marketers are looking to blogging as a viable way to make money online. But the ever-present question is “how do I do it?”

Answer: One blog at a time.

The prevailing temptation (as a result of massive hype) is to jump into creating a blog, slap on some AdSense ads or an affiliate link, perform a little SEO and voila… just wait for the commission checks to start flying in.

In truth, if it sounds to good to be true; it probably is.

But before you bounce, know that you can make money blogging, if you know how.

To make money blogging requires both knowledge and work your part.

First, let me make it clear that blogs don’t make money; systems do.

Blogs like any other online tool are a means to an end. To succeed you need a plan!

In other words, the notion that starting a blog in itself will somehow reap you windfall online profits is ludicrous.

Before you even start a blog you should consider:

  1. The topic of your blog? What are you going to blog about?
  2. How much time can you commit to writing and posting blog articles?
  3. Which blogging platform will you use? Will it be a free blog service like Blogger or WordPress.com or will you purchase you own domain name and hosting and use blogs powered by WordPress.org?
  4. How will you monetize your blog? Will it be with Affiliate Products, Contextual Ads, Contextual Links, Physical Products, CPA or Selling Ad Space. Or maybe you’ve decided to flip your blogs once they achieve a certain level of readership and income.
  5. Where will you get content? Research?

The choice is up to you, but it is important to think about these things before you start your blog.

The #1 Reason most bloggers fail to make money with blogs is they do not do their homework.  Your homework begins with research; niche research and keyword research.

For example, you may be interested or motivated by underwater basket weaving. But if no-one is spending money on Underwater Basket Weaving guides or products, it won’t matter how good your blog is, you’ll never make a dime.

Proper research will save you time, money and frustration.

Another major thing to consider is TRAFFIC./strong>

Traffic is the life blood of your blog. For that reason, learning how to drive traffic, targeted traffic, will mean the difference between making sales or not.

Marketing online is about numbers; Click rates, Click-Through-Rates, Conversion Rates, etc.

Which brings us to “Tracking.” Tracking your efforts and results will allow to to precisely evaluate the effectiveness of your marketing efforts.

For most bloggers, tracking is an after-thought. By the time they get around to it, if they ever do; weeks, if not months of valuable time and effort have been wasted.

So, before you start, spend some time thinking about what it is you want to accomplish and what resources (paid or free) will be needed in order for your to succeed.

4 Ways Twitter Can Help Jumpstart Your Blog Traffic!

Here are a few of the ways that you can use Twitter to make money blogging:

1. Getting traffic to your blog posts – With a simple post to Twitter, you can have lots of readers come to your blog. Even though blog feeds do the same thing, you can often find new readers on Twitter or remind current readers to revisit your blog.

2. Connecting with your readership – When you blog, you’re speaking to your readership from a distance. You write your post, edit it and then post it. During all of these activities, you’re removed from your audience. But when you use Twitter to communicate, it becomes a conversation. You can show more of your personality to your followers and truly communicate with them on a different level. This can get them more interested in you and your blog, which will build more traffic over time.

3. Building your brand – In order to stand out amidst the large amount of blogs and Twitter accounts online, you need to develop a persona for people to connect to and identify with. You can accomplish this through your blog, but you can further your branding by using a Twitter account. You need to figure out what makes you unique in your niche and then extend these differences between you and others in you Twitter posts. Decide what your persona or approach is, and then make sure your Twitter posts reflect that.

4. Researching – With Twitter, your target market can be at your be at your fingertips. You can spy on their interests, ask them about their needs and automatically get ideas for your blog posts.
